Sir William Arthur Lewis (23 January 1915 – 15 June 1991) was a Saint Lucian economist and the James Madison Professor of Political Economy at Princeton University. Lewis was known for his contributions in the field of economic development. Read more on Wikipedia

W. Arthur Lewis is most famous for his theory of economic development, which he first proposed in 1954. The theory states that the process of economic development is a two-step process: an initial phase where capital is scarce and labor abundant, and a second phase where capital becomes abundant and labor scarce.
